Anchored Tree Stem establishes axis of zero or one Grafted Branch
Grafted Branch is a collinear extension of exactly one Anchored Tree Stem]
The line segment of a Branch can be defined by starting at the Vine end of an Anchored Tree Stem and extending on the same axis toward one or more other attached Tree Stems. If the Branch is defined in this manner it is a Grafted Branch.
By definition, a Grafted Branch extends out from some Anchored Tree Stem.
Most Anchored Tree Stems will not define a Grafted Branch and instead simply hang at a right angle from some Branch which may or may not be a Grafted Branch.
